Robust Control of PEP Formation Rate in the Carbon Fixation Pathway of C(4 )Plants by a Bi-functional Enzyme

BACKGROUND: C(4 )plants such as corn and sugarcane assimilate atmospheric CO(2) into biomass by means of the C(4 )carbon fixation pathway.
